CVE-2012-2990 is a vulnerability of currently unknown severity. The MASetupCaller ActiveX control before 1.4.2012.508 in MASetupCaller.dll in MarkAny ContentSAFER, as distributed in Samsung KIES before 2.3.2.12074_13_13, does not properly implement unspecified methods, which allows remote attackers to download an arbitrary program onto a client machine, and execute this program, via a crafted HTML document.. EPSS estimates a 3.72%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.
